how to set language (for months, time, etc.)?

Hello there, I'm working my way through the zenphoto files, to change the menu to german, for some other users. So far so good.

But I'm stuck now. I managed to change most words, but I don't know how to change the months (January, February), etc. zu the German Translation, since I don't find the words in any of the files. Where should I look?

Also I'd like to change the time set from 4 p.m to 16:00 etc. Any Idea how to do that?

  • acrylian Administrator, Developer
    And just to add: months names and time format will not be needed to translate since the server locale (a german should exist on a german server) will take care of that then automatically. More on this when it's finished. I guess it will be more or less complete implemented for testing and in the SVN next week.

  • oh great, good for Germans :) however I am translating into Lithuanian and Russian so I'd like to know where the months can be translated, thanks a whole bunch
  • acrylian Administrator, Developer
    ImDude, I would wait until the next version with translation capability, if you don't want to do it again with the next update... (Before you ask, I don't know when that will be out though).

    The months are nowhere directly written, they are generated by php. You would have to hack functions of the admin backend and/or the template functions.

    Maybe your server or the server the translated version should run on supports both locales then you don't need to translate them manually. A server can support several locales (I could imagein that a Lithuanian server might feature the russian, too). Try a google search on "locale" and/or ask your ISP.
